Archer Aviation aims to launch network of urban air taxis in Los Angeles by 2024

TechCrunch

Archer Aviation, the electric aircraft startup that recently announced a deal to go public via a merger with a blank-check company, plans to launch a network of its urban air taxis in Los Angeles by 2024. United Airlines, which has a major hub in Los Angeles, was one of the investors in the deal.

Holey Grail Donuts bites into $9M for Los Angeles retail expansion

TechCrunch

Four years and hundreds of long lines later, the truck is still there, but the company is taking on what co-founder Nile Dreiling calls “a stale $40 billion donut industry ” by expanding its presence into brick-and-mortar locations in Los Angeles after raising $9 million in financing.

MrBeast’s chocolate empire is making more money than his YouTube channel

Fast Company Tech

Now, the most profitable arm of Beast Industries is its commerce division, led by the chocolate brand Feastables. As well as Feastables, Beast Industries is also a shareholder in the snack brand Lunchly and owns Viewstats , a software firm that sells digital tools to fellow content creators.
